The Film Studies (Hons) course at Liverpool John Moores University offers a comprehensive blend of practical filmmaking and theoretical analysis. Students will explore the evolution of global cinema while gaining hands-on experience with industry-standard production studios and editing suites, preparing them for diverse careers in film and television industries.

Additional Requirements

    Applicants must meet the standard entry criteria, including a minimum of BBC or ABB grades (112-128 UCAS points). Additionally, applicants must have achieved Grade C or 4 or above in GCSE English Language and Mathematics or an approved equivalent qualification. Meeting these academic standards is essential for admission to the program.
